Description

Stress engineers are experts in studying the effects of strain or stress on a structure. This could be caused by air pressure, gravity or any other force. Stress engineers are typically employed in fields such as aerodynamics, flight and space travel. In these areas, they usually determine which materials and designs are most suitable to reduce the negative impact of strain on a structure in order to fulfill its function.

Roles & Responsibilities

With 3-6 years of experience as a Stress Engineer in the United Kingdom, your main responsibilities include:

  • Perform stress analysis and structural integrity assessments on components and systems using advanced engineering software and techniques.
  • Develop and validate analytical tools and methodologies for stress analysis and prediction.
  • Collaborate with design teams to review and optimize designs to meet required structural performance criteria.
  • Prepare technical reports and presentations to communicate analysis results and provide recommendations for design improvements.

Qualifications & Work Experience

For a Stress Engineer job role, the following qualifications are required:

  • Bachelor's degree in Mechanical Engineering or related field, providing a strong foundation in mechanics and materials.
  • Proficiency in finite element analysis (FEA) software such as ANSYS or Abaqus, with experience in analyzing and simulating stress scenarios.
  • Strong problem-solving skills to identify, evaluate, and resolve structural and mechanical integrity issues in complex systems.
  • Excellent written and verbal communication skills to effectively convey technical information and collaborate with cross-functional teams.

Career Prospects

The role of a Stress Engineer is crucial in ensuring structural integrity and safety in engineering projects. For professionals with 3-6 years of experience in Stress Engineering in the United Kingdom, here are following alternative roles to consider:

  • Design Engineer: This role involves creating and developing engineering designs, collaborating with cross-functional teams, and ensuring design compliance and feasibility.
  • Project Engineer: As a Project Engineer, you would be responsible for coordinating and managing engineering projects, including planning, budgeting, and overseeing project execution.
  • Quality Engineer: This role focuses on implementing quality control processes, conducting inspections, and ensuring adherence to engineering standards and specifications.
  • Research and Development Engineer: This position involves exploring innovative technologies and materials, conducting research, and designing prototypes to improve engineering processes and products.
